About Pivotal HealthPivotal Health is the leading technology platform that helps healthcare providers get paid fairly in an increasingly complex reimbursement landscape.Today, many providers face persistent underpayment from health insurance companies, despite delivering high-quality care. While processes like IDR (Independent Dispute Resolution) were designed to promote fairness, they’re often administrative-heavy, time-consuming, and difficult to navigate without the right tools.Pivotal Health combines software, data, and service into a seamlessly integrated, AI-driven platform that simplifies these complex reimbursement workflows. We help providers efficiently dispute underpaid claims, reduce administrative burden, and recover the reimbursement they’re entitled to; without adding more work to already stretched teams.Our full-service IDR solution is just the starting point. We’re building solutions that enable providers to operate with clarity, control, and confidence across the reimbursement journey.About the RoleWe're hiring a Senior Software Engineer to join Pivotal's Case Execution team. This team owns critical parts of the case execution workflow, including eligibility, batching, submissions, ops workflows, and claim orchestration. These systems sit at the operational core of how Pivotal delivers outcomes for providers.This is a strong fit for an engineer who enjoys solving complex, workflow-driven backend problems and working through data-heavy decision logic. The most technically demanding areas for this team are eligibility and batching, and the right person is energized by that kind of work rather than looking to avoid it.What You'll DoBuild and improve core case execution systems: Own backend development across eligibility, batching, submissions, ops workflows, and claim orchestration. These are the systems that determine how cases move through Pivotal's platform and reach resolution.Tackle complex, data-driven backend problems: Work through the decision logic and data-heavy workflows that make eligibility and batching hard, understanding not just how individual systems work, but how they interact across the broader platform.Contribute to workflow orchestration: Build and improve the systems that coordinate how cases are staged, routed, and executed end to end, with a clear eye toward correctness and reliability.Collaborate cross-functionally: Work closely with the Integrations team, Case Strategy team, and other engineering and product partners to ensure systems are well-connected and aligned with how the broader platform operates.Contribute to front-end and admin workflows where needed: The role is primarily backend-focused, but you'll contribute to internal-facing UI and ops tooling where the product requires it.Who You Are5+ years of software engineering experience with a strong backend focusStrong engineering fundamentals with hands-on experience building data-heavy, workflow-oriented systemsExperience working on complex, data-driven decision logic or orchestration problems: you're comfortable with systems where correctness and sequencing both matterComfortable operating in a collaborative, fast-moving startup environment where ownership and requirements evolvePython experience; able to work effectively in a Python-based backend environmentSelf-directed and proactive: you identify problems and drive them to resolution without heavy oversightStrong communicator who collaborates well across engineering, product, and adjacent teamsExtra Credit If You HaveExperience with healthcare-specific data or HealthTech systemsExposure to data-heavy architectures or problems adjacent to data engineering without being a pure data engineerFamiliarity with tools like Snowflake, dbt, or DatabricksSome front-end experience to support admin workflow contributionsWhy You’ll Love Working HereWe’re a collaborative, low-ego team on a mission to make healthcare reimbursement fairer for providers.
